About the School

  • Glenhaven Academy in Marlborough, MA serves 35 co–ed students in grades 6 through 12 within a suburban community setting.
  • The school operates as a nonsectarian special education program with a student–teacher ratio of 7:1 supported by 5 teachers.
  • Approximately 39% of the student body represents diverse racial and ethnic backgrounds.
  • Glenhaven Academy is part of other school associations and maintains a suburban locale without religious affiliation.
  • The school is located near other private educational options in Marlborough, providing families with specialized private schooling for middle and high school students.
